Output f943ab82265f3f2369aa6ec83aa45c49312eacb18884b4100d17fd3c42db307e:103

value
66175429
script pubkey
OP_0 OP_PUSHBYTES_20 eb633a57a92d31bb941616dfb714f60f10920bd3
address
bc1qad3n54af95cmh9qkzm0mw98kpugfyz7nywagna
transaction
f943ab82265f3f2369aa6ec83aa45c49312eacb18884b4100d17fd3c42db307e
spent
true